HTML til JSX Konverter
Konverter HTML-markering til gyldig React JSX-kode med det samme
HTML-input
JSX-output
Hvad er en HTML til JSX Konverter?
En HTML til JSX konverter omdanner standard HTML-markering til gyldig React JSX-syntaks. I JSX skal class blive til className og for til htmlFor.
At indsaette HTML direkte i React-komponenter forarsager syntaksfejl. Dette vaerktoj automatiserer alle nodvendige transformationer.
Sadan konverterer du HTML til JSX
Folg disse tre trin for at konvertere HTML til gyldig React JSX.
Indsaet eller upload HTML
Indsaet din HTML i venstre panel, eller klik pa Upload.
Se JSX-output
class omdoennes til className og tomme elementer bliver selvlukkende.
Kopier eller download
Klik pa Kopier eller Download for at gemme som .jsx.
Hvornaar man bruger denne konverter
Migrere HTML til React
Konverter eksisterende HTML-skabeloner til JSX til React-projekter.
Bruge designer-mockups
Integrer HTML-mockups fra designere i React-komponenter.
Laere JSX
Se JSX-aekvivalenten for HTML, du allerede kender.
Konvertere e-mailskabeloner
Konverter HTML-e-mailskabeloner til biblioteker som React Email.
Hyppige sporgsmal
Hvorfor bliver class til className?
I JSX mappes attributter til JavaScript DOM-egenskaber. DOM-egenskaben for class er className.
Hvilke andre attributter omdoennes?
for→htmlFor, tabindex→tabIndex, onclick→onClick.
Hvilke tomme elementer bliver selvlukkende?
Alle tomme HTML-elementer: <br />, <img />, <input />, osv.
Haandterer det inline-stilarter?
style="color:red" bliver style={{ color: "red" }}.
Gemmes min HTML?
Nej. Alt sker i din browser.
Relaterede vaerktojter
Flere vaerktojter til at arbejde med HTML: